WebbFör 1 dag sedan · However, banks in some 'friendly' countries, including Turkey, Kyrgyzstan and Tajikistan, halted Mir transactions after the U.S. Treasury included the head of Russia's National Card Payment System (NSPK) on its sanctions list and suggested that those working with the NSPK could also face restrictions. Three Turkish state-owned banks suspended their use of the Russian payment system “Mir” — Moscow’s alternative to the Brussels-based SWIFT messaging service — on Tuesday. This move comes amid pressure from both U.S. and European authorities and likely reflects Ankara’s fear of triggering U.S. sanctions. do i need a nest aware subscriptionWebb13 apr. 2024 · MOSCOW — Russia’s central bank said on Thursday that only nine countries accept the country’s Mir payment cards, as Russian officials pursue innovative payment solutions after Western sanctions stymied access to crucial global systems.
